[0001] This utility model relates to the field of cigarette production and testing technology, and in particular to a device for detecting misalignment of cigarette packs inside a carton and a cigarette pack packaging machine. Background Technology
[0002] The cigarette packs produced by the packaging machine need to be packed into cartons in a specific quantity and orientation. The packs are pushed horizontally and backwards into the carton. During this process, they may not be pushed in completely, causing them to tip over or become misaligned upon entering the carton. Alternatively, if the desiccant inside the carton is not removed, the packs may also become misaligned. Misaligned packs can push up the carton lid, causing them to be crushed by the equipment during the next process, resulting in damage or even jamming. This affects production quality and product yield. Damaged packs entering the market will lead to consumer complaints and damage the product image. Utility Model Content

[0026] The first aspect of this application provides a cigarette pack misalignment detection device inside a carton, which includes a carton 10, a conveying device 20, a detection component, and a rejection component.
[0027] The specific structure of the above-mentioned components of the cigarette pack misalignment detection device inside the carton 10 according to this embodiment will be described below.
[0028] like Figure 1 As shown, the carton 10 includes a pivotally connected housing 11 and a lid 12. Specifically, the lid 12 is mounted on top of the housing 11, and the lid 12 and housing 11 can be pivotally connected via hinges or pivots. The housing 11 has an inner cavity for filling cigarette packs. When the cigarette packs are normally arranged in the cavity, the lid 12 is engaged with the housing 11, and the lid 12 is horizontal. When the cigarette packs are misaligned in the cavity, they will push the lid 12 open, preventing the lid 12 and housing 11 from engaging properly. In this case, the lid 12 tilts and protrudes beyond the preset height of the carton 10. The preset height of the carton 10 indicates the height of the carton 10 when the lid 12 and housing 11 are engaged, meaning that the height of the carton 10 when the cigarette packs are misaligned is greater than the height of the carton 10 when the cigarette packs are not misaligned.
[0029] Optionally, in this embodiment, the strip box 10 is a wooden strip box.
[0030] like Figure 1 As shown, the conveying device 20 has a conveying channel 21 for conveying the carton 10. The conveying device 20 can be a belt conveyor, and the conveying channel 21 is the conveyor belt on the belt conveyor. Multiple cartons 10 are conveyed via the conveying device 20, and the multiple cartons 10 are arranged at intervals along the conveying direction on the conveying channel 21. In this embodiment, the pivotal connection axis of the box body 11 and the cover 12 extends along the conveying direction of the carton 10, such that when the cover 12 is opened, the opening direction of the carton 10 faces one end in the width direction of the conveying channel 21.
[0031] like Figure 1 As shown, the detection component includes a first detection element 31 disposed on the side of the conveying device 20. The first detection element 31 is disposed on the side in the width direction of the conveying channel 21. The first detection element 31 can be a photoelectric switch. The first detection element 31 can emit a first detection light beam that is horizontally positioned. The height of the first detection light beam from the conveying channel 21 is greater than the preset height of the carton 10. When there is no misalignment of the cigarette pack, the first detection light beam passes through the top of the cover 12. That is, at this time, the cover 12 is fastened to the box 11, and the cover 12 will not block the first detection light beam. When there is misalignment of the cigarette pack, the cover 12 can block the first detection light beam, thereby realizing the detection of misalignment of the cigarette pack in the carton 10.
[0032] Preferably, the first detection light is set at a position 2mm above the top of the strip box 10 placed in the conveying channel 21. That is, in the vertical direction, the distance between the first detection light and the conveying channel 21 is the preset height of the strip box 10 + 2mm. This ensures the detection accuracy of the first detection element 31 and improves the situation of accidental touch or detection failure.
[0033] like Figure 1 As shown, the rejection assembly includes a pusher 40 and a receiver 50, which are arranged opposite each other on both sides of the conveying channel 21, specifically on both sides of the width of the conveying channel 21. The pusher 40 can push the carton 10 with the cover 12 opened out of the conveying channel 21 into the receiver 50. This can remove the misaligned carton 10 from the conveying device 20, preventing it from being squeezed by the equipment when entering the next process, causing the carton to be crushed, or even stuck in the equipment or the crushed carton to enter the market, thereby improving production quality and product qualification rate.
[0034] In this embodiment, the cigarette pack misalignment detection device inside the carton 10 also includes a control module 90. The control module 90 can be an electrical control cabinet, and includes a PLC controller. The detection component and the pusher component 40 are both communicatively connected to the control module 90. When a misaligned cigarette pack is detected, the detection component can send a signal to the control module 90. After receiving the signal, the control module 90 can drive the pusher component 40 to move, causing it to push the carton 10, which has been opened by the cover 12, away from the conveying channel 21 and fall into the receiving component 50 for collection. The detection component can be connected to the control module 90 via a cable.
[0035] Preferably, the conveying device 20 is communicatively connected to the control module 90, so as to control the conveying speed of the conveying channel 21 or control the conveying channel 21 to stop conveying, so that the pusher 40 pushes the strip box 10 out of the conveying channel 21 and accurately drops it into the receiving box 50.
[0036] Specifically, in this embodiment, such as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the pusher 40 includes a drive module 41 and a push plate 42. The drive module 41 can be a telescopic cylinder, and the push plate 42 is mounted on the push rod of the telescopic cylinder. The drive module 41 can also be a linear motor or other device. The drive module 41 is installed on one side of the conveying channel 21 in the width direction and can drive the push plate 42 to move back and forth in the length direction perpendicular to the conveying channel 21. In this way, when the drive module 41 extends, it can push the misaligned carton 10 from one side of the conveying channel 21 in the width direction to the other side of the conveying channel 21. After pushing, it retracts to leave the conveying channel 21, thus avoiding affecting the normal conveying of the carton 10.
[0037] It should be noted that when the drive module 41 is a telescopic cylinder, the telescopic cylinder is connected to the air supply line, and the air supply line is connected to the valve 91 on the control module 90. The valve 91 can be a solenoid valve.
[0038] Furthermore, such as Figure 2As shown, the drive module 41 can push the push plate 42 to the other side of the conveying channel 21 in the width direction by a dimension H, where H≥20mm, thereby ensuring the reliability of the drive module 41 in completely pushing out the strip box 10 and effectively removing unqualified products on the conveying channel 21.
[0039] More specifically, in this embodiment, as Figure 1 and Figure 2 As shown, the push plate 42 is formed as a plate-like structure parallel to the pivotal connection axis of the box body 11 and the cover body 12, so as to increase the contact area between the push plate 42 and the strip box 10, which helps the strip box 10 to leave the conveying channel 21 quickly; preferably, the dimension of the push plate 42 in the length direction of the conveying channel 21 is 100mm; in the vertical direction, the push plate 42 is spaced apart from the conveying channel 21 to avoid frictional contact between the push plate 42 and the conveying channel 21.
[0040] In a preferred embodiment, such as Figure 1 As shown, multiple first detection elements 31 are provided, with at least two first detection elements 31 arranged opposite each other on both sides of the conveying channel 21, thereby improving detection accuracy. Furthermore, in this embodiment, such as Figure 1 As shown, the cigarette pack misalignment detection device inside the carton 10 also includes a support member 60 and a fastener 70. The support member 60 is installed on the side of the conveying device 20, and the first detection member 31 is installed on the support member 60, so that the support member 60 supports and fixes the first detection member 31. Specifically, the support member 60 can be formed into a strip-shaped plate structure, and a strip-shaped hole 61 extending in the vertical direction is opened on the support member 60. The first detection member 31 can slide along the length direction of the strip-shaped hole 61 to adjust the height of the first detection member 31, thereby adjusting the distance between the first detection light and the top of the carton 10 when the cover 12 is fastened.
[0041] More specifically, such as Figure 1 As shown, the fastener 70 has a threaded hole for fixing the first detection element 31 to the support 60. The fastener 70 can be a nut. The first detection element 31 has an external thread on at least a portion of its circumferential sidewall. The threaded hole mates with the external thread. The first detection element 31 passes through the elongated hole. Two fasteners 70 are installed on the first detection element 31 and are located on both sides of the support 60. The two fasteners 70 are screwed toward each other to clamp the first detection element 31 onto the support 60, thereby fixing the first detection element 31 in the elongated hole.
[0042] In this embodiment, as Figure 1As shown, the cigarette pack misalignment detection device inside the carton 10 also includes a guide member 80. The guide member 80 has a guide channel that connects the conveying channel 21 and the receiving box member 50. The guide member 80 can be formed as a plate-like structure, and the guide channel is located on the upper surface of the plate-like structure. The receiving box member 50 is a box-like or box-like container that can accommodate multiple misaligned cigarette packs of the carton 10. The top of the receiving box member 50 has an opening 51, which is located below the conveying channel 21, so that the guide channel is inclined so that after the misaligned cigarette packs of the carton 10 are pushed out of the conveying channel 21, they can fall accurately into the receiving box member 50 along the guide channel, ensuring effective recycling.
[0043] Furthermore, in this embodiment, the cigarette pack misalignment detection device inside the carton 10 also includes an alarm component that is communicatively connected to the detection component. When the detection component detects a misaligned carton 10, the alarm component can emit sound and / or light to alert on-site personnel, indicating the occurrence of a misaligned carton 10. This facilitates inspection of the production line and helps to promptly identify and resolve potential problems or malfunctions, thereby reducing defective products. The alarm component can be an audible and visual alarm.
[0044] Optionally, in this embodiment, as Figure 3 and Figure 4 As shown, a reflective area is provided on the top surface of the cover 12, and light reflection can be achieved by attaching a reflective film to the top of the cover 12. The detection assembly also includes a second detection element, which is disposed above the strip box 10. The second detection element can be a photoelectric switch. Specifically, the second detection element includes a light-emitting part 321 and a light-receiving part 322. The light-emitting part 321 can emit a second detection light 323 that is tilted to the reflection area. The second detection light 323 emitted by the light-emitting part 321 is angled to both the horizontal and vertical planes. The light-receiving part 322 can receive the second detection light 323 reflected from the reflection area. Figure 3 As shown, when the cigarette pack is not misaligned, the cover 12 and the box 11 are fastened together, and the cover 12 will not be pushed open. At this time, the reflective area is horizontally set, so that the light-receiving part 322 can receive the second detection light 323 reflected by the reflective area; as Figure 4 As shown, when the cigarette pack is misaligned, the cover 12 is pushed open, causing the reflective area to be tilted relative to the horizontal plane. This causes the reflection angle of the second detection light 323 to shift, and the light-receiving part 322 cannot receive it. That is, the light-receiving part 322 cannot receive the second detection light 323 reflected from the reflective area. At this time, the second detection element will send a signal indicating that the cigarette pack is misaligned. Adding a second detection element can further improve the detection accuracy of the detection component and improve the situation where the misaligned cigarette pack pushes the cover 12 open too little, causing the first detection element 31 to be unable to identify it.
[0045] Preferably, such as Figure 3 and Figure 4 As shown, the projection unit 321 is located on the side near the pivot connection between the cover 12 and the box 11 in the strip box 10, so as to improve the effectiveness and reliability of the second detection light 323 emitted by the projection unit 321 being projected onto the reflective area.
